版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
2026年甲骨文认证模拟测验及答案考试时长:120分钟满分:100分试卷名称:2026年甲骨文认证模拟测验考核对象:甲骨文认证考生(中等级别)题型分值分布:-判断题(总共10题,每题2分)总分20分-单选题(总共10题,每题2分)总分20分-多选题(总共10题,每题2分)总分20分-案例分析(总共3题,每题6分)总分18分-论述题(总共2题,每题11分)总分22分总分:100分---一、判断题(每题2分,共20分)1.甲骨文数据库管理系统(OracleDatabase)不支持分布式数据库架构。2.PL/SQL是Oracle数据库中的一种过程式编程语言,可以嵌入SQL语句执行。3.在Oracle中,外键约束只能引用同一张表的主键。4.Oracle的RAC(RealApplicationClusters)技术只能用于Linux操作系统。5.数据库的ACID特性中,“C”代表一致性(Consistency)。6.Oracle的分区表可以提高查询性能,但会增加数据库的维护成本。7.在Oracle中,视图(View)是一种物理存储的数据结构。8.Oracle的索引可以是函数索引,即基于表达式创建的索引。9.Oracle的默认字符集是UTF8,适用于多语言环境。10.在Oracle中,事务(Transaction)默认是自动提交的。二、单选题(每题2分,共20分)1.以下哪个不是Oracle数据库的存储引擎?A.InnoDBB.OracleClusterwareC.RedoLogsD.ASM2.在Oracle中,哪个命令用于创建用户?A.CREATETABLESPACEB.CREATEUSERC.CREATEINDEXD.CREATEVIEW3.Oracle的SQLPlus工具主要用于什么?A.数据库备份B.数据库监控C.SQL语句执行和脚本编写D.数据库加密4.以下哪个是Oracle的内部数据字典表?A.EMPB.DBA_DATA_FILESC.SALESD.CUSTOMERS5.在Oracle中,哪个参数控制数据库的内存分配?A.DB_FILE_NAME_CONVERTB.SGA_TARGETC.MAX_DATAFILESD.UNDO_TABLESPACE6.Oracle的RMAN工具主要用于什么?A.数据库恢复B.数据库迁移C.数据库设计D.数据库优化7.以下哪个是Oracle的默认数据类型?A.BLOBB.VARCHAR2C.CLOBD.TIMESTAMPWITHTIMEZONE8.在Oracle中,哪个命令用于删除表?A.DROPDATABASEB.DROPTABLEC.DROPINDEXD.DROPVIEW9.Oracle的触发器(Trigger)可以基于什么触发?A.DDL事件B.DML事件C.DQL事件D.A和B10.以下哪个是Oracle的备份类型?A.全量备份B.增量备份C.差异备份D.A、B和C三、多选题(每题2分,共20分)1.以下哪些是Oracle数据库的ACID特性?A.原子性(Atomicity)B.一致性(Consistency)C.隔离性(Isolation)D.持久性(Durability)2.Oracle的分区表可以是哪些类型?A.范围分区(RangePartition)B.哈希分区(HashPartition)C.散列分区(HashPartition)D.合并分区(MergePartition)3.以下哪些是Oracle的索引类型?A.B-Tree索引B.位图索引(BitmapIndex)C.函数索引(Function-BasedIndex)D.全文索引(Full-TextIndex)4.Oracle的RAC技术可以实现哪些功能?A.高可用性(HighAvailability)B.负载均衡(LoadBalancing)C.数据共享(DataSharing)D.自动故障切换(AutomaticFailover)5.在Oracle中,以下哪些是常用的数据类型?A.NUMBERB.VARCHAR2C.DATED.CLOB6.以下哪些是Oracle的内部数据字典表?A.DBA_TABLESB.USER_TABLESC.ALL_TABLESD.DBA_DATA_FILES7.Oracle的触发器可以基于哪些事件触发?A.INSERTB.UPDATEC.DELETED.SELECT8.以下哪些是Oracle的备份类型?A.全量备份B.增量备份C.差异备份D.逻辑备份9.Oracle的分区表可以提高哪些性能?A.查询性能B.插入性能C.更新性能D.删除性能10.以下哪些是Oracle的内部参数?A.SGA_TARGETB.DB_FILE_NAME_CONVERTC.MAX_DATAFILESD.UNDO_TABLESPACE四、案例分析(每题6分,共18分)案例1:某公司使用Oracle数据库存储销售数据,表结构如下:```sqlCREATETABLESALES(SALE_IDNUMBERPRIMARYKEY,SALE_DATEDATE,SALE_AMOUNTNUMBER,SALE_EMPLOYEEVARCHAR2(50));```假设需要查询2023年1月的销售总额,并按销售员工分组显示结果。问题:1.写出SQL查询语句。2.解释查询语句中使用的关键语法。案例2:某公司使用Oracle数据库存储客户数据,表结构如下:```sqlCREATETABLECUSTOMERS(CUSTOMER_IDNUMBERPRIMARYKEY,CUSTOMER_NAMEVARCHAR2(100),CUSTOMER_EMAILVARCHAR2(100),CUSTOMER_PHONEVARCHAR2(50));```假设需要创建一个视图,显示客户姓名和电话,但隐藏客户邮箱。问题:1.写出SQL创建视图语句。2.解释视图的作用。案例3:某公司使用Oracle数据库存储订单数据,表结构如下:```sqlCREATETABLEORDERS(ORDER_IDNUMBERPRIMARYKEY,ORDER_DATEDATE,ORDER_TOTALNUMBER,ORDER_CUSTOMERVARCHAR2(50));```假设需要创建一个触发器,在插入新订单时自动更新订单总额。问题:1.写出SQL创建触发器语句。2.解释触发器的触发时机。五、论述题(每题11分,共22分)论述题1:论述Oracle数据库的RAC技术如何实现高可用性和负载均衡,并说明其适用场景。论述题2:论述Oracle数据库的分区表的优势,并举例说明不同类型的分区表在实际应用中的场景。---标准答案及解析一、判断题1.×(Oracle数据库支持分布式数据库架构,如RAC和DataGuard。)2.√3.×(外键约束可以引用不同表的主键。)4.×(RAC支持多种操作系统,如Windows和Solaris。)5.√6.√7.×(视图是虚拟表,不物理存储数据。)8.√9.×(Oracle的默认字符集是AL32UTF8,UTF8是子集。)10.×(事务默认是手动提交。)二、单选题1.B(OracleClusterware是集群管理软件。)2.B3.C4.B5.B6.A7.B8.B9.D10.D三、多选题1.A、B、C、D2.A、B、C、D3.A、B、C、D4.A、B、C、D5.A、B、C、D6.A、B、C、D7.A、B、C8.A、B、C、D9.A、B、C、D10.A、B、C、D四、案例分析案例1:1.SQL查询语句:```sqlSELECTSALE_EMPLOYEE,SUM(SALE_AMOUNT)ASTOTAL_SALESFROMSALESWHERESALE_DATEBETWEENTO_DATE('2023-01-01','YYYY-MM-DD')ANDTO_DATE('2023-01-31','YYYY-MM-DD')GROUPBYSALE_EMPLOYEE;```2.关键语法解释:-`TO_DATE`函数将字符串转换为日期格式。-`BETWEEN`用于范围查询。-`SUM`函数用于聚合计算总和。-`GROUPBY`用于按销售员工分组。案例2:1.SQL创建视图语句:```sqlCREATEVIEWCUSTOMER_VIEWASSELECTCUSTOMER_NAME,CUSTOMER_PHONEFROMCUSTOMERS;```2.视图的作用:-视图是虚拟表,不物理存储数据。-可以简化复杂查询,隐藏敏感数据。-提高数据安全性。案例3:1.SQL创建触发器语句:```sqlCREATEORREPLACETRIGGERUPDATE_ORDER_TOTALAFTERINSERTONORDERSFOREACHROWBEGINUPDATEORDERSSETORDER_TOTAL=:NEW.ORDER_TOTALWHEREORDER_ID=:NEW.ORDER_ID;END;```2.触发器的触发时机:-触发器在插入新订单后触发。-`AFTERINSERT`表示在插入操作完成后触发。五、论述题论述题1:Oracle数据库的RAC(RealApplicationClusters)技术通过以下方式实现高可用性和负载均衡:1.高可用性:-RAC允许多个实例同时连接到同一个数据库,通过集群节点间的数据共享实现故障切换。-当某个节点故障时,其他节点可以接管其工作,确保业务连续性。2.负载均衡:-RAC通过共享存储和集群软件,将客户端请求分配到不同的节点,均衡负载。-支持读写分离,提高查询和写入性能。适用场景:-大型企业需要高可用性和高性能的数据库环境。-分布式应用需要共享数据。论述题2:Oracle数据库的分区表的优势包括:
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025年宁波鄞州区东吴镇人民政府编外人员招聘6人考试模拟卷附答案
- 2025广西贵港市金融投资发展集团有限公司招聘4人考前自测高频考点模拟试题附答案
- 2025安徽皖信人力资源管理有限公司招聘望江某电力外委人员1人(公共基础知识)测试题附答案
- 2026广西财经学院公开招聘教职人员72人笔试备考试题及答案解析
- 2026四川自贡医元健康管理有限责任公司招聘工作人员11人笔试参考题库及答案解析
- 迎新年庆元旦师生活动策划【演示文档课件】
- 资阳市雁江区审计局2026年公开招聘编外专业人员(2人)笔试备考题库及答案解析
- 2026山东省科创集团有限公司权属企业招聘5人笔试参考题库及答案解析
- 2026浙江宁波市北仑区港航管理中心招聘编外人员1人笔试备考题库及答案解析
- 2026中国铁建海洋产业技术研究院招聘28人笔试备考题库及答案解析
- 原辅材料领料申请单
- 04S519小型排水构筑物1
- 2023年个税工资表
- 劳动者个人职业健康监护档案
- 2023新青年新机遇新职业发展趋势白皮书-人民数据研究院
- 管理学原理教材-大学适用
- 变电站一次侧设备温度在线监测系统设计
- GB/T 6579-2007实验室玻璃仪器热冲击和热冲击强度试验方法
- GB/T 16913.3-1997粉尘物性试验方法第3部分:堆积密度的测定自然堆积法
- GB/T 12621-2008管法兰用垫片应力松弛试验方法
- 重庆大学介绍课件
评论
0/150
提交评论